> URGENT LEGISLATIVE ALERT (UPDATE)
> Committee Will Not Take Action on Washington State Bill to Increase Fees for
> Collector Cars and Horseless Carriages
> According to House Transportation Committee Chairperson Judy Clibborn,
> legislation (H.B. 1134) to require annual renewal fees for collector vehicle
> and horseless carriage license plates will not receive committee consideration
> this year.  As you are aware, under the bill, the initial $35 license plate
> fee for these vehicles would have remained and a new annual $30 renewal fee
> would have been added.  Under Washington law, a collector vehicle is any motor
> vehicle that is more than thirty years old, while a horseless carriage is
> defined as a vehicle that is more than forty years old.
> Representative Clibborn indicated that the legislation was introduced in
> response to concerns that people were using vehicles registered as collector
> cars on a daily basis and avoiding fees.
